Jake Paul Calls Out ‘Most Overrated’ Sports Figure for Future Fight: “He’s On My List”

George Fields Nov. 28, 2025, 1:10 p.m.

Jake openly criticized these athletes in a video clip that quickly garnered over a million views. He particularly targeted Anthony Joshua by calling him overrated and questioning his position in the heavyweight division. Despite the harsh words, Jake's taunts offer Joshua an opportunity to demonstrate his might within the boxing world.

Nakisa Bidarian, co-founder of Most Valuable Promotions (MVP), weighed in on Paul's remarks about Joshua. Bidarian suggested that while Joshua might be easier to challenge due to size constraints, he also poses a danger due to less agility compared to quicker fighters like Gervonta Davis.

The tension between Jake Paul and other prominent figures doesn't end with Joshua. Canelo Alvarez's recent path diverted when he chose to face Terence Crawford after William Scull, leaving fans curious about potential matchups involving Paul. Meanwhile, Ryan Garcia remains another figure entangled in this narrative. The Paul brothers continue trading barbs with Garcia, though attempts to set up a clash involving him were halted due to broadcasting issues imposed by Oscar De La Hoya.

Jake Paul's brash declarations seem part of his wider strategy—using provocation as media bait while simultaneously courting headline attention ahead of significant bouts like the upcoming one with Joshua.
